CFL Launches Investigation into Harassment Allegations Against Chad Kelly
The Canadian Football League is probing claims of harassment and wrongful termination involving Toronto Argonauts quarterback Chad Kelly and a former strength coach.
- Former Toronto Argonauts strength-and-conditioning coach accuses Chad Kelly of harassment, leading to a lawsuit.
- The lawsuit alleges a pattern of unwanted romantic advances and threatening language by Kelly.
- The coach claims the team did not act upon being informed of Kelly's behavior, accusing an assistant GM of dismissing the concerns.
- The CFL has initiated an investigation in accordance with its gender-based violence policy.
- The coach is seeking damages totaling $165,714 from Chad Kelly and the Toronto Argonauts.
